The SK666 is a high-precision, versatile engineering drilling platform designed for restricted-access and urban geotechnical sites. It excels in micro pile, photovoltaic foundation, anchor bolt, casing hole, and blasting operations. It provides robust stability, optimized torque transfer, and geological adaptability across varied clay, silt, and weathered rock strata.
Designed for heavy mining and quarrying applications, this industrial-grade splitting system applies advanced oblique wedge physics using high-pressure hydraulic oil. It generates hundreds to thousands of tons of splitting force, allowing operators to split boulders and hard rock formations within seconds without producing vibrations, fly-rock, or noise pollution.
The TR60 is a newly designed self-erecting rotary boring machine featuring state-of-the-art hydraulic loading feedback and integrated electronic control. By using friction or interlocking telescopic Kelly bars (or optional Continuous Flight Auger - CFA attachments), the TR60 delivers a highly compact, robust configuration that simplifies operation and maintenance while satisfying strict international output requirements.
Engineered for urban deep foundation pit support, soil nail wall support, and highway/railway slope reinforcement. The GM-5B is optimized for casing drilling, down-the-hole (DTH) hammer operations, and single/double-tube rotary grouting, providing high versatility for geological disaster prevention, anti-floating anchor rod anchoring, and tunnel water-stop grouting.
Designed for jet-grouting (swing, fixed, and multi-directional spray), the SGZ-150S handles pipe diameters between 89mm to 142mm. It is highly suitable for soft ground reinforcement, subways, tunnels, and dam foundations. An integrated 3-ton crane arm reduces manual labor, speeding up setup times on site.
Constructed on an adapted loader chassis, the ZF40 is built for shallow-depth, small-diameter foundation setups. This rig is particularly efficient for rapid drilling and erection of utility poles, rural power grids, and ground-mounted solar photovoltaic brackets.
This heavy-duty series includes the SK800 Multi-functional Anchor Rig (water & gas dual-use, perfect for anti-collapse casing holes), the SK900 Top Drive Rig (high-power impact head eliminating external air compressor needs), the SK680 Top Hammer Rig (designed for static explosion preparation and small diameter rock blasting holes), and the massive SH5D Deep Soil Mixing Rig, which features a 75KW motor capable of boring up to 1200mm diameter holes down to depths of 28 meters.

Large infrastructure projects often face delays due to mismatched equipment choices. A rig configured for soft clay may struggle in hard granite or collapsing sandy gravel layers, leading to damaged components and downtime.
SINOVO helps mitigate this risk by offering custom configuration matching. We evaluate local soil parameters, depth requirements, and environmental constraints to recommend the optimal combination of rig, torque capacity, and drilling tool (e.g., interlocking Kelly bars for hard rock, CFA systems for wet sand).

A: Interlocking Kelly bars feature drive keys that lock mechanically with each section, transferring high crowd pressure directly to the drilling tool. This makes them suitable for hard rock, sandstone, and dense gravel formations. Friction Kelly bars rely on frictional resistance between sections under drive pressure, making them ideal for high-speed drilling in soft soils, sand, and clay.
A: Yes, many of our rotary drilling models, including the TR60, can be retrofitted with Continuous Flight Auger (CFA) kits. This setup is highly effective for cast-in-place concrete piling in soft, water-bearing soils where open-hole configurations are prone to collapse.
